I have a question regarding RT-STPS, I hope this is the right place to ask.
I am trying to to process VIIRS (JPSS-1/2, NPP) telemetry data to RDRs to then process them to L1 data. I have the data in two formats: Reed Solomon decoded and raw.
The processing of the JPSS-1 test file provided with RT-STPS works fine. However, when trying to process my telemetry files no RDRs are generated. Some times temporary files (.tmp) are created in the output directory but no HDF5 files.
The only obvious difference I can see based on the RT-STPS viewer is that for the non-working data the amount of unrouteable CADUs equals the amount of CADUs.
I know that the files contain some data, as I can process them using https://www.satdump.org/. However, that doesn't help me, as I would like to have L1B VIIRS products.
